Exploring Oncolytic Virus Therapy for Anti–PD-1–Failed Melanoma
With advanced melanoma survival rates at 71% for regional metastases and 32% for distant metastases, the need for novel treatments is urgent due to anti-programmed cell death protein-1 (PD-1) resistance in nearly half of metastatic cases. Oncolytic viruses offer a promising solution, with 1 FDA-approved agent and several others under investigation. This live lunch symposium will explore the mechanisms of anti–PD-1 resistance, the latest data on oncolytic viruses, and their role in treatment.
